Optimización Web Con ‘porttitor Massa’

[Optimización Web Con ‘porttitor Massa’]

Executive Summary

This comprehensive guide delves into the often-overlooked world of web optimization using the CSS selector porttitor massa. While seemingly a minor detail, mastering this selector can significantly impact your website’s performance, accessibility, and aesthetic appeal. We’ll explore how to leverage porttitor massa for precise styling and efficient code, ultimately leading to a better user experience and improved search engine rankings. This guide is designed to equip you with the knowledge and practical steps to effectively integrate porttitor massa into your web development workflow, leading to a more optimized and visually stunning website.

Introduction

In the intricate dance of web design and development, small details can make a huge difference. One such detail, often overlooked, is the strategic use of CSS selectors like porttitor massa. This seemingly simple selector offers powerful capabilities for precise styling and efficient code management. This guide will explore the various applications of porttitor massa, demonstrating how its effective implementation can dramatically improve your website’s performance, accessibility, and overall aesthetic appeal. We’ll unravel its potential and showcase how to seamlessly integrate it into your existing workflow, ultimately transforming your website into a polished and high-performing digital asset. Prepare to unlock the hidden power of porttitor massa!

Frequently Asked Questions

  • Q: What exactly is porttitor massa?

    A: porttitor massa isn’t a specific CSS property or value. It’s a hypothetical example illustrating the power of highly specific CSS selectors for targeted styling. The name itself is Latin, hinting at the precise targeting capabilities within CSS. It represents the concept of using selectors to address very specific elements on a webpage, allowing granular control over styling. Think of it as a placeholder representing sophisticated selector techniques.

  • Q: Why is using specific CSS selectors important?

    A: Highly specific selectors ensure that styling is applied only where intended, preventing unintended style conflicts and improving code maintainability. This leads to a cleaner, more efficient, and ultimately, faster loading website. Less ambiguity means fewer bugs and easier troubleshooting.

  • Q: How does this relate to web optimization?

    A: By employing precise selectors like our hypothetical porttitor massa, you minimize the need for overly broad style rules. This results in smaller CSS files, faster page load times, and improved overall performance, all crucial elements for search engine optimization (SEO) and a positive user experience.

Understanding the Power of Precise CSS Selectors

Precise CSS selectors are the bedrock of efficient and maintainable web design. They allow developers to target specific HTML elements without affecting others, preventing cascading style sheet conflicts and ensuring consistent design across a website. The principle behind this is simple: the more specific your selector, the less likely it is to unintentionally affect other elements.

  • Specificity: The key is to create CSS selectors that are as specific as possible. This avoids unnecessary style overrides and ensures your styles apply only to their intended targets.
  • Cascading Style Sheets (CSS) Structure: Understanding how CSS cascades is essential for effectively using precise selectors. This involves knowing the order of precedence in which CSS rules are applied.
  • ID Selectors (#id): These are the most specific selectors. They target elements with a unique ID attribute. Use sparingly, as overuse can make your HTML less semantic.
  • Class Selectors (.class): More flexible than ID selectors, they allow you to apply styles to multiple elements sharing the same class attribute.
  • Combinators: These combine multiple selectors to create even more specific targeting. Examples include descendant selectors (space), child selectors (>), and adjacent sibling selectors (+).

Mastering the Art of CSS Selector Optimization

Optimizing your CSS selectors directly translates to a more efficient and performant website. Redundancy and unnecessary selectors slow down rendering times and increase file sizes. Strategic selector optimization is crucial for enhancing the user experience and improving SEO.

  • Reduce Redundancy: Avoid repeating the same styles for similar elements. Employ classes and reusable styles wherever possible to prevent code bloat.
  • Minimize Universal Selectors: The universal selector (*) applies styles to all elements, which is generally inefficient and should be avoided.
  • Use the Right Tools: Leverage browser developer tools to inspect and analyze your CSS, identifying areas for optimization and identifying potential conflicts.
  • Prioritize Performance: Always remember that efficient CSS improves load times, contributing to a better overall user experience. Slow loading times are detrimental to SEO and user engagement.
  • Regular Audits: Periodically review and audit your CSS to ensure it remains clean, efficient, and optimized for performance.

Leveraging Browser Developer Tools for CSS Analysis

Browser developer tools are invaluable assets for analyzing and optimizing your CSS. They provide insights into which selectors are being used, how they are cascading, and where potential conflicts might exist. By using these tools effectively, you can identify inefficiencies and improve your CSS performance.

  • Inspect Element: This function allows you to examine the HTML and CSS applied to any element on the page, helping you understand the specificity of your selectors.
  • Performance Profiler: This tool identifies slow-rendering elements and provides data on CSS performance, pinpointing bottlenecks in your stylesheet.
  • Network Tab: Analyze the size of your CSS files and the time it takes to download them. This helps identify opportunities to reduce file size and improve load times.
  • CSS Rule Overview: Use this to visualize your entire CSS stylesheet and easily spot redundant or unnecessary rules.
  • Console Logging: The console can be used to debug CSS issues by logging specific selector information.

The Importance of Semantic HTML for CSS Optimization

Using semantic HTML is intrinsically linked to effective CSS optimization. Semantic HTML uses HTML elements appropriately according to their intended meaning, creating a more structured and logical document. This inherently facilitates the use of more precise CSS selectors, enabling cleaner and more efficient code.

  • Meaningful Tags: Using appropriate HTML tags (e.g., <article>, <aside>, <nav>) makes it easier to target specific elements with CSS.
  • Reduced Class Overuse: Well-structured semantic HTML often reduces the reliance on excessive classes to style elements, leading to cleaner CSS.
  • Improved Maintainability: Semantic HTML simplifies updating and maintaining your website, as code changes are easier to implement without unintentionally breaking styles.
  • Accessibility Benefits: Semantic HTML is crucial for website accessibility, making it easier for assistive technologies to interpret the structure and content of your pages.
  • SEO Advantages: Search engines understand semantic HTML better, leading to improved SEO rankings.

Conclusion

Mastering CSS selectors, particularly by striving for highly specific targeting as exemplified (hypothetically) by porttitor massa, is not just about aesthetics; it’s about creating a high-performing, accessible, and SEO-friendly website. By embracing precise selectors, eliminating redundancy, leveraging browser developer tools, and building upon semantic HTML, you drastically improve page load times, reduce conflicts, and ultimately elevate the user experience. Remember that optimization is an ongoing process. Regularly auditing your CSS, staying updated on best practices, and embracing these techniques will transform your website from good to great. The effort invested in understanding and implementing this methodology will yield substantial returns in the form of improved performance, reduced maintenance, and a superior online presence.

Keywords

CSS selectors, web optimization, semantic HTML, website performance, CSS optimization

Share your love